In this episode, Tudor interviews Cleta Mitchell, a senior legal fellow at the Conservative Partnership Institute and founder of the Election Integrity Network. They discuss the issue of election integrity, focusing on the actions of Jocelyn Benson, the Secretary of State in Michigan. Mitchell highlights the multiple cases filed against Benson for violating Michigan law and making unconstitutional rule changes. They also discuss the coordination among Democratic secretaries of state to push for rule changes that benefit their party.
